## Releases

Pointsmith, the loyalty-points ledger, ships on a two-week cadence. Each release tag must be reviewed against the ledger invariants checklist: balances never go negative, accrual events are idempotent, and expiry jobs are replay-safe. Reviewers approve the tag, then CI builds and signs the artifact. For verification, all release artifacts are signed with the key shown below.

deploy key for kagup-bawig: bky9_ZMq28eTw9

Subject: Pick-list optimizer cut-over complete

Hi — the cut-over of the Traywise pick-list optimizer to the new scoring backend finished this morning. All warehouse zones at the Ellsmere site are now served by the v3 ranker; the legacy path is disabled but still deployed for rollback. Throughput held steady during the switch and no mis-picks were flagged in the first four hours. For your review, the configuration the service is now running with follows.

service settings:
ralael:
  pin: 7453
  tenant: zorath
  seal: seal_087806e4
  metrics_host: metrics.ralael.paliqworks.example
  standby_team: fraath
  escalation: praok-istiel
  nonce: 10e083

### TICKET-2214: Spooler env misconfigured in staging

The Inkbarrow printer-spooler microservice failed health checks after Tuesday's deploy because `SPOOL_QUEUE_DEPTH` was set to 0, blocking all jobs. Fixed in staging; prod unaffected. While auditing the env file we noticed the broker credential line was missing entirely — it should sit directly below this note.

vault entry, fadup-tagag: RELAY_SECRET8=2fd92179